Output 86bf51d743b642962a7a935929da9bf7802476fd9d09e8ef1b64c6b401b159f2:1

value
638821
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 272490eb747fe93f64e20459dc94a408d6e4a0530ad52d6274ce69ac0d356c7a
address
bc1pyujfp6m50l5n7e8zq3vae99yprtwfgznpt2j6cn5ee56crf4d3aqtvm837
transaction
86bf51d743b642962a7a935929da9bf7802476fd9d09e8ef1b64c6b401b159f2
spent
true